If I owed taxes last year and haven’t made any payment towards it will the IRS take my potential return this year in order to pay my outstanding balance last year?
Yes, they will take any refunds you get to pay past due taxes.

If I owed taxes last year and haven’t made any payment towards it will the IRS take my potential return this year in order to pay my outstanding balance last year?
They will take all you owe including any penalties and interest that has accrued automatically ... there is nothing you need to do except file the return. If there is anything left over they will refund that amount.
